Why V Rising Is Worth Revisiting in 2025
The Biggest Changes to V Rising So Far
- The original map has been updated with improved visuals, a new light engine, new POIs, and weather hazards
- Gloomrot and Ruins of Mortium regions have been added to the map, including new loot, enemies, and V Blood bosses to encounter
- New V Blood powers, spells, and Vampire forms to unlock
- New Rift Incursions world events
- New weapon types
- Additional tiers of craftable and lootable gear, notably including Legendary weapons
- Jewels allow players to slot an additional layer of buffs into their spells
- Players can now build up to six stories for their Castle
- Players’ Castles can now be relocated
- Official V Rising x Castlevania crossover DLC
- Offline mode
Experience V Rising’s New Updates
There have been many more notable changes made to V Rising since the game’s initial release in early access back in 2022, though these are some of the biggest changes so far. In 2024, when version 1.0 of the game “V Rising” was launched, all player advancements made during its early access phase were reset.
Beyond some of these big changes that are currently available, V Rising’s 1.1 update is coming soon, promising several new features and overhauls of existing features, among other surprises. With this update currently predicted to arrive sometime in 2025, whether players want to prepare for this update ahead of time or jump into it when it releases, 2025 is shaping up to be a great year to revisit V Rising to experience all the latest and upcoming changes to the game.
